Q in Math: Definition, Meaning, and Examples

The letter q in math rarely appears alone, yet it helps shape powerful ideas in algebra, statistics, and set theory. Often found in formulas and theorems, q typically represents a variable, a quotient, or a specific element within a structured system.

Understanding q in context allows readers to interpret proofs, decode equations, and communicate mathematical relationships with precision. This guide explains how mathematicians use q, why it matters, and how to apply it in different settings.

Role in Algebraic Expressions

Linear and Quadratic Terms

In algebra, q often stands for an unknown coefficient tied to the first-degree term. For instance, in qx + 7 = 12, solving for x depends on knowing q. Similarly, in quadratic forms, q can modify the x term and shift the vertex of the parabola.

Parameterization and Families of Equations

Mathematicians use q as a parameter to describe families of equations. Changing q generates different curves or lines, helping explore how small variations affect solutions, stability, and intercepts. This approach supports sensitivity analysis and theoretical exploration.

Meaning in Number Theory and Sequences

Quotients and Division Algorithms

When teaching division, q denotes the quotient in a ÷ b = q with remainder r. This notation clarifies the structure of integers, supports modular arithmetic, and underpins algorithms that test divisibility and prime properties.

Enumerating Rational Numbers

In set theory, pairs (p, q) with integer q ≠ 0 can represent rational numbers. This pairing helps prove countability, compare infinities, and build formal definitions of fractions used in analysis and computer science.

Use in Statistics and Probability

Quantiles and Quartiles

Statisticians refer to quartiles as q1, q2, and q3, where each q marks a cutoff point in ordered data. These q values summarize distribution shape, reveal skewness, and guide decisions in data splits for algorithms and reporting.

Quality Metrics and Test Ratios

In quality control, q may indicate the fraction of defective items in a batch. By tracking q over time, teams detect shifts in process performance, set tolerance thresholds, and trigger improvements when q exceeds acceptable bounds.

Role in Mathematical Proofs and Theorems

Assumptions and Auxiliary Variables

Theorems often introduce q as an auxiliary variable to simplify reasoning. Whether handling limits, congruences, or graph properties, assuming conditions on q lets writers structure proofs step by step without overloading early notation.

Contradiction and Construction Methods

Proofs by contradiction may assume a property holds for q and then show this leads to inconsistency. Conversely, constructive proofs explicitly build a value for q that satisfies given constraints, demonstrating existence with explicit examples.

FAQ

Reader questions

What does q usually represent in school-level algebra?

In many algebra courses, q acts as a placeholder for an unknown number, similar to x or y. It can stand for a coefficient, a term value, or a result, depending on the equation context.

In number theory, why is q often paired with p?

The pair p and q, with q nonzero, defines rational numbers as fractions p/q. This pairing provides a precise way to describe ratios, compare sizes, and perform arithmetic without ambiguity.

How is q used in statistics, such as in box plots?

Statisticians label quartiles as q1, q2, and q3 to mark 25th, 50th, and 75th percentiles. These q values help visualize spread, identify outliers, and compare groups in research and business analytics.

Can q denote a quotient in division problems?
